Torino are keen to sign Inter winger Valentino Lazaro after his impressive performances on loan this season, but it is likely to require some negotiation.

As reported in today’s newspaper edition of La Gazzetta dello Sport, the Austria international has proven to be a popular figure at the Stadio Olimpico Grande Torino and has the backing of coach Ivan Juric, having registered impressive numbers with his crossing and dribbling.

The Granata currently have Lazaro until the end of the season and Inter agreed to insert a €4 million buyout clause in the deal to send him to Turin, and Torino may be willing to trigger this in the spring should he maintain his excellent form.

However, president Urbano Cairo is hoping to negotiate this price down and secure a discount to sign Lazaro outright, and there may be some scope to find a new agreement before the end of the season.

Inter have no intention of keeping Lazaro next season and he has no role to play within Simone Inzaghi’s squad, so their primary focus is raising cash through selling him.
